
Dakota Johnson to direct her first feature! Former Co-star Vanessa Burghardt to write the Script
‘The Peanut Butter Falcon’ actress Dakota Johnson has revealed that she will be making her first feature film debut and the script has been available for a while at the Cannes Film Festival. Speaking at the Kering Women at Motion, Dakota revealed that Vanessa Burghardt from her 2022 Romantic Comedy ‘Cha Cha Real Smooth’ where Burghardt played the role of Lola.
Dakota Johnson is preparing to make her feature directorial debut from a script written by her "Cha Cha Real Smooth" co-star Vanessa Burghardt.

Dakota has already ventured into direction with her short, ‘Loser Baby’ last year that premiered at TIFF. The Queer Drama that has Talia Bernstein writing and starred in the flick was not well received as much as Dakota expected with a TV adaptation was not picked.
Dakota Johnson revealed that Burghardt “The girl that plays my daughter [in Cha Cha Real Smooth], Vanessa Burkhart, she is an autistic actress and musician and brilliant person, and we have been working with her on developing a script. She’s written a script, and it’s really special, and it’s about a young woman with autism. I feel very protective of her and her story in her mind, she’s just an unbelievable woman. I just don’t think I could allow anyone else to direct it. So we’ll see”, Deadline reports.

Dakota was seen at Cannes as a Co-producer and as an actor of Michael Angelo Covino’s ‘Splitsville’ that also similar to ‘Loser Baby’ explores relationships, complexities and about sexuality where Johnson plays a woman in an open relationship helping out her friend to overcome a breakup.
The ‘How to be Single’ actress is leading the Celine Song movie ‘Materialists’ along with Pedro Pascal and Chris Evans where she is playing a New York Matchmaker who gets the dreamy and charismatic partner that she deserves while her Ex-boyfriend stumbles into her life, leaving her questioning her options. She is also booked by Michael Showalter for ‘Verity’ adaptation as Lowen Ashleigh alongside Josh Hartnett and Anne Hathaway.
